Seymour is moderately more affordable than Grand River, with a 10.6% lower cost of living index. Grand River scores 61 compared to 55 for Seymour,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Grand River can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.

On the housing front, median rent in Grand River is $844/month compared to $544/month in Seymour — a 55%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Seymour has cheaper rent, Grand River actually has lower median home values ($38,400 vs $78,600).

Median household income in Grand River is $35,833 compared to $45,000 in Seymour (-20.4%). Seymour off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Grand River spend roughly 28.3% of their income on rent, more than the 14.5% in Seymour.
